      Key points for selecting personnel uwb positioning system modules:


      1. UWB positioning technology: Using the advanced signal time-of-flight positioning technology given to UWB, the positioning accuracy is 10cm;


      2. Positioning signal range: a single base station can achieve precise positioning of personnel, and the coverage range can reach 200M+;


      3. Abnormal alarm: the personnel positioning card has a built-in motion sensor, the system can judge whether the card is in a delicate state for a long time, and abnormal alarm;


      4. Vehicle positioning: equipped with a vehicle positioning card, which can realize the accurate positioning and speed measurement of the vehicle, with the function of vehicle speeding alarm, and the vehicle positioning card voice broadcast overspeed reminder after no vehicle speeding;


      5. Information miner's lamp: The miner's lamp that is worn with you has a built-in personnel positioning module, in addition to normal lighting, it also has the function of personnel positioning.


      The positioning function of the uwb positioning system module for underground personnel in coal mines:


      1. Centimeter-level high-precision positioning: The system adopts uwb positioning technology, and the static accuracy reaches 3 cm.


      2. Data analysis: Upload the real-time location data of visitors, operations, and inspectors to the management platform as the basis for analysis of access rights, job attendance, personnel statistics, and security alarms.


      3. Real-time alarm: overload alarm, overtime alarm, link abnormal alarm, card low power alarm, personnel abnormal alarm, underground rescue alarm, environmental alarm, accident alarm, evacuation confirmation.


      4. Help function of positioning card: Underground personnel encounter emergency situations (such as fire, gas explosion, roof, water penetration, etc.). Rescue can be carried out through the rescue button on the mine safety positioning card.


      5 Extended functions: application-side scalable label management, base station management, map interaction, heat map, track query, danger alarm, electronic fence, mobile terminal, camera linkage, SMS alarm, real-time monitoring, access control linkage, video linkage, inspection linkage, etc. .

      What are the functions of personnel positioning of UWB coal mine emergency rescue system? Coal mine emergency rescue system is one of the "six major systems". UWB personnel positioning is used to realize real-time information dispatch management through intelligent equipment such as underground monitoring and monitoring system, LED display screen, voice sound and light alarm, and realize rescue guidance, safety warning and environmental safety information. Real-time display and early warning, what are the functions of personnel positioning of UWB coal mine emergency rescue system?


      1. Digital plan management and filing: realize enterprise digital plan management, standardize emergency plan preparation procedures, dynamically update maintenance data, automatically generate command system and task list, provide data basis for emergency rescue command, promote plans, manuals and digitization, and improve the efficiency of plans. availability and timeliness;


      2. Emergency command and dispatch: Take voice command and dispatch as the core, use the integrated SMS dispatch business and GIS map system, and provide dispatch plans to start emergency rescue according to the required resources and materials;


      3. Emergency rescue command: In emergency situations and emergency drills, manually or automatically start the corresponding digital plan, and provide timely underground escape guidance through underground emergency command, LED underground emergency information signs, LED signs, sound and light alarms, and video broadcasting. Notify the relevant person in charge in a timely manner, and release the rescue arrangements to the relevant rescue units on the ground;


      4. Drill and training: From formulating drill plans to training relevant drill personnel, realizing drill practice, managing the whole process of drill effect evaluation, proposing improvement measures, improving overall emergency response capabilities, and improving the actual level of emergency rescue, and gradually revising the plan according to the drill results;


      5. Auxiliary decision-making: Provide decision-making information support for rescue material dispatch and rescue instructions, and improve the accuracy, timeliness and science and technology coordination of emergency emergency rescue command and dispatch;


      6. Emergency resource management: realize the centralized management and statistical analysis of emergency rescue resources such as emergency materials and rescue teams, and provide information support for auxiliary decision-making and command and dispatch systems;


      7. Routine information release: The system can quickly and real-time release routine information such as underground environmental parameters, key equipment status, regional environmental assessment, personnel distribution, notices, welcome words, etc., so that underground operators can understand the safety of the mine operation environment, equipment operation, personnel in real time distribution, etc.;


      8. Voice and text broadcasting: with underground visual broadcasting, video intercom, automatic broadcasting of text information and other functions.
